AEI's Rick Hess and USC's Pedro Noguera discuss how schools should teach about Martin Luther King, Jr., the events of January 6, and voting rights. The two converse about how teachers can avoid teaching kids what to think, whether the way MLK is taught in schools distorts who he really was, and more.
